  8. House Flipper 2 -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/House_Flipper_2

    The team wanted a more uniform art style for House Flipper 2. The first game used asset store packages, each of which had its own art style. Limitations of the previous design led them to develop House Flipper 2 from a new code base, allowing them to implement features like a sandbox mode that were not possible with the original code.
